As a junior antenna and RF design engineer, you will work side-by-side with senior engineers tosupport the team’s design activities on antenna and RF subsystems from HF to SHF frequencies aswell as more complex mixed signal electronic systems. The opportunities to learn and develop yourskills and engineering knowledge in a dynamic and fast-paced design environment will be significant. Hard Requirements
Education (ideal): Master’s or PhD in electronic engineering Minimum work experience: Recently qualified or upwards Required nature of experience: Design experience in an electronic-related field, specifically one involving electromagnetics or microwave/RF engineering Specialised computer literacy (ideal): MATLAB, CST / FEKO / HFSS / MWO / ADS or similar, Eagle / Altium or similar
Soft Requirements
Bright, hardworking, and able to work independently and accurately Work well under pressure and adhere to deadlines Innovative and creative thinker Keen to learn and develop themselves Flexibility – prepared to work longer hours when critical work needs to be completed Good understanding of electromagnetic theory and physics/mathematics High levels of initiative Effective problem-solving skills Hands-on practical skills in fabricating prototypes, building electronics systems, soldering, and general DIY Good oral and written communication skills
